## What is Cryptocurrency MT5?

Cryptocurrency MT5 refers to trading digital currenc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um using MetaTrader 5 (MT5), the advanced multi-asset platform developed by MetaQuotes. Unlike its predecessor MT4, MT5 supports cryptocurrency CFDs alongside stocks, forex, and commodities. This platform enables traders to buy/sell crypto derivatives through brokers, leveraging MT5’s powerful charting tools, automated trading capabilities, and real-time market data without owning actual coins. ## Key Benefits of Trading Cryptocurrency on MT5

– **Advanced Technical Analysis**: Access 38+ built-in indicators, 21 timeframes, and customizable charts for deep market insights
– **Algorithmic Trading**: Create/customize Expert Advisors (EAs) for automated crypto strategies 24/7
– **Multi-Asset Management**: Trade crypto alongside traditional markets in one unified interface
– **Depth of Market (DOM)**: View real-time liquidity and order book data for informed entries/exits
– **No Wallet Management**: Trade crypto CFDs without security concerns of private keys or exchanges

## Proven MT5 Crypto Trading Strategies

### Scalping with M1 Charts
Use 1-minute candles with Stochastic Oscillator and Volume indicators to capture 0.5-1% gains from micro-fluctuations. Ideal for BTC and ETH during high-liquidity sessions.

### Swing Trading with Ichimoku Cloud
Apply Ichimoku Kinko Hyo on H4/D1 charts to identify multi-day trends. Enter when price breaks above cloud resistance with confirmation from Conversion Line (Tenkan-sen).

### News-Based EA Automation
Program EAs to monitor CoinDesk or CryptoCompare APIs, triggering trades on major events like ETF approvals or regulatory announcements with pre-set stop losses.

## Cryptocurrency MT5: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

**Q: Can I trade actual cryptocurrencies on MT5?**
A: Typically no – MT5 brokers offer cryptocurrency CFDs (Contracts for Difference), allowing speculation on price movements without owning underlying assets.

**Q: Is MT5 better than exchanges like Binance for crypto?**
A: MT5 excels for technical traders needing advanced analysis and automation, while exchanges suit long-term holders wanting direct asset ownership.

**Q: What leverage is available for crypto on MT5?**
A: Leverage varies by broker and region (often 1:2 to 1:10 for crypto due to volatility), significantly lower than forex pairs.

**Q: Are there commissions for crypto trades?**
A: Most brokers charge spreads (difference between buy/sell prices), though some add per-trade fees – always check broker policies.

**Q: Can I backtest crypto strategies on MT5?**
A: Yes! Use historical data in MT5’s Strategy Tester to optimize EAs before live trading – crucial for volatile crypto markets.
